Which Tooth Whitening Procedures Are Best For You?

When considering tooth whitening procedures, it's always wise to count the cost of the procedure involved

. In fact, for many people, the issue of the tooth whitening procedures cost is one of the most influential factors when it comes to deciding which tooth whitening method or product they will invest in. Professional tooth whitening is rarely cheap but the expertise and experience that comes with a dentist is worth paying for, if you can afford it. For those who are on tight budgets or wish to have more control over the tooth whitening process, home tooth whitening products are available and in most cases are just as effective.

Professional Laser treatment

Laser treatment is a fairly quick procedure that involves two things. First, a clear tooth whitening gel is carefully applied to your teeth. A laser light is then used to activate the crystals in the gel to absorb heat from the light and heighten the whitening process. How long the treatment lasts depends on how badly discolored your teeth are.

The cost for laser tooth whitening procedures depends on where you live but typically comes in at around $1000, but laser treatment is effective and immediate.

In-Office Bleaching

Bleaching methods employed by dentists generate a similar result to laser treatment in that the effects are immediate. Instead of using a laser light to speed up the process, dentists will rely solely on a peroxide-based bleaching solution to do the whitening work.

While there is no question that solutions like carbamide peroxide work, there is something to be said about the instant whitening effect, it might not be as significant as you think. Sometimes teeth can become dehydrated during the bleaching process and are temporarily lightened as a natural result. Once they come into contact with saliva again, they become re-hydrated and the lightening effect wears off.

This is why some dentists require patients to follow up their in-office treatment with a home-based whitener. Treatment sessions vary, depending on how discolored your teeth are. It may take between 2-6 visits to your dentist to acquire the desired results. These tooth whitening procedures cost can range from between $600-$2000 per treatment (not including any extra at-home whiteners).

ZOOM And Other Home-Based Whitening Trays

A tooth whitening tray makes for a popular home-based tooth whitening tool. It works by being filled with a special bleaching solution (which varies with each brand) then placed over one's set of teeth, either overnight or during the day.

One popular tooth whitening solution made for trays is called ZOOM, so-called because of a patent-pending whitening gel technology that is said to whiten teeth an "average of six shades in three nights." The cost of a dual syringe ZOOM tooth whitening kit is just under $50.00. The zoom tooth whitening procedures cost doesn't include the trays, though; you must be responsible for purchasing or having your own trays custom made. Other companies offer custom made trays complete with bleaching solutions that will last for many months. The tooth whitening cost of a kit comes in around $300 to $500.

Bonding And Porcelain Veneers

Bonding is a tooth whitening system employed by dentists to modify the color and shape of your teeth through the use of a composite resin that they mold over your teeth. The resin, however, is said to stain and even chip in the long run. Bonding will cost you between $300 and $700.

Porcelain veneers are like resin molds in that they are molded and bonded onto stained teeth. They can be shaped in such a way so as to lengthen as well as lighten the appearance of your teeth. It usually takes two trips to the dentist to have veneers fully installed on your teeth. The tooth whitening cost is high too a porcelain veneer averages $700-$1200 per tooth, which makes these tooth whitening procedures very costly indeed.

Whitening Toothpastes And Strips

Whitening toothpastes help keep teeth clean but there is ample evidence to prove they are not effective at keeping teeth white. There simply isn't enough time for the whitening chemicals present in tooth whitening toothpastes to remain in contact with your teeth to whiten them.

As for tooth whitening strips, many manufacturers swear by their effectiveness. However, it must be noted that strips don't actually cover the teeth as extensively as they should. They are designed to cover the front of the teeth but no attempt has been made to design them to reach the nooks and crannies of individual teeth. The result is called "striping" where whitening takes place but only on the areas directly in contact with the strips. This is still the most popular of the tooth whitening procedures.

The cost for whitening toothpaste can be between $3 and $7. Strips range between $25 to $35 per pack.
